A small crowd of figures all stare facing the viewer with a lake and hills in the background.

Heavy black lines on cream colored paper depict a group of figures advancing into the foreground from middle right. Except for the white bonnets of two women in the front, the figures are each dressed in all black coats, and dresses and top hats. They all stare wide-eyed, straight ahead at the viewer. In the distance a lake with small boats can be seen. Bold rhythmic lines trace the shoreline and the surrounding hills, and these lines are echoed in the sky above by long flowing lines in red denoting clouds.
